What is Healthy Weight?

What is Healthy Weight?

A normal or healthy weight is described as proportional to one's height. The BMI (body mass index) is the weight-to-height ratio (BMI). Obese persons have a high quantity of additional body fat in relation to their height. People who are considered overweight don’t have a healthy ratio of weight and height. Their weight surpasses the ideal value of mass according to their height making them fall in the category of obese.  

By healthy weight definition, we can realize that many misconceptions related to a healthy weight are plain wrong. Healthy weight is simply the maintenance of BMI (body mass index) in a said range, as proven by many researchers.

It is also crucial to understand that healthy weight is a single figure and a range that changes with age, gender, and height. Many factors affect the body mass index, but if your BMI falls in the range of 18.5 to 24.9, you are likely a person with a healthy weight figure.

Consistency Is the Key

Consistency Is the Key

Don't try to make all of the changes at once. The strategy of healthy weight management is to go slowly and steadily. It's fine if you can manage a few minutes of exercise every day at first. Try to add a few minutes each day, and you'll be well on your way to achieving your objective. You'll be dissatisfied and inclined to revert to old behaviors if you try to change a lifetime of bad habits all at once. Rapid weight loss and fluctuations might sap your vitality and make you feel famished.
